Gilla on behalf of the Yugunga-Nya People v State of Western Australia [2021] FCA 952 File number: WAD 29 of 2019
Judgment of: MORTIMER J
Date of judgment: 11 August 2021
Catchwords: NATIVE TITLE – interlocutory application seeking that expert material be provided to the applicant's legal representatives – application dismissed – interlocutory application seeking to remove an individual from native title applicant – application stayed pending PBC nomination
Legislation: Corporations (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ander) Act 2006 (Cth) Federal Court of Australia Act 1976 (Cth) Native Title Act 1993 (Cth)
Cases cited: Drury on behalf of the Nanda People v State of Western Australia [2018] FCA 1849 Farrer on behalf of Ngarrawanji Native Title Claim Group v State of Western Australia [2019] FCA 655
